溫馨提示×

lsnrctl如何管理數據庫連接

小樊
49
2025-07-12 01:40:28
欄目: 大數據

lsnrctl 是 Oracle 數據庫中的一個命令行工具,用于管理和監控監聽器(Listener)。監聽器是一個運行在服務器上的進程,它負責接收客戶端的連接請求,并將它們路由到適當的數據庫實例。以下是使用 lsnrctl 管理數據庫連接的一些基本步驟:

啟動監聽器

  1. 打開命令提示符或終端。
  2. 輸入以下命令啟動監聽器:
lsnrctl start

停止監聽器

  1. 打開命令提示符或終端。
  2. 輸入以下命令停止監聽器:
lsnrctl stop

查看監聽器狀態

  1. 打開命令提示符或終端。
  2. 輸入以下命令查看監聽器的狀態:
lsnrctl status

查看監聽器配置

  1. 打開命令提示符或終端。
  2. 輸入以下命令查看監聽器的配置:
lsnrctl services

這將顯示所有注冊到監聽器的數據庫服務及其狀態。

添加或刪除監聽器

如果你需要添加或刪除監聽器,通常需要編輯 listener.ora 文件,然后重啟監聽器。

添加監聽器

  1. 打開 listener.ora 文件,通常位于 $ORACLE_HOME/network/admin 目錄下。
  2. 添加新的監聽器配置。
  3. 保存文件并重啟監聽器:
lsnrctl stop
lsnrctl start

刪除監聽器

  1. 打開 listener.ora 文件。
  2. 刪除不需要的監聽器配置。
  3. 保存文件并重啟監聽器:
lsnrctl stop
lsnrctl start

修改監聽器參數

如果你需要修改監聽器的參數,可以編輯 listener.ora 文件,然后重啟監聽器。

  1. 打開 listener.ora 文件。
  2. 修改所需的參數。
  3. 保存文件并重啟監聽器:
lsnrctl stop
lsnrctl start

注意事項

  • 在進行任何更改之前,請確保備份 listener.oratnsnames.ora 文件。
  • 修改監聽器配置后,可能需要重新啟動監聽器才能使更改生效。
  • 在生產環境中,建議在進行更改之前咨詢數據庫管理員或 Oracle 支持團隊。

通過以上步驟,你可以使用 lsnrctl 工具有效地管理和監控 Oracle 數據庫的連接。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女